William Edward Koenig (born August 17, 1956) is an American priest of the Catholic Church who was appointed as bishop for the Diocese of Wilmington in 2021.

Biography

On May 14, 1983, Koenig was ordained to the priesthood. Pope Francis appointed Koenig bishop for the Diocese of Wilmingtom on April 30, 2021.[1] [2] [3] On July 13, 2021, Koenig is scheduled to be consecrated as a bishop.
